A RESOLUTION O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F
BAKERSFIELD FINDING THERE ARE NO UNMET PUBLIC
TRANSPORTATION NEEDS WHICH COULD BE REASONABLY
MET.
WHEREAS, The Transportation Development Act of 1971 pro-
vides for the disbursement of funds from the Local Transportation
Fund held in trust by the Kern County Auditor-Controller for use by
eligible claimants for the purpose authorized by Article 8, Section
99400(a) Streets and Roads and Article 4, Section 99260(a) Public
Transportation; and
WHEREAS, an eligible claimant wishing to receive an allo-
cation from the Local Transportation Fund must receive written and
oral testimony regarding transit needs and after considering the
evidence presented at the meeting, and their own knowledge of public
transportation needs within the City of Bakersfield, must find that
transit needs are being met; and
WHEREAS, a duly noticed public hearing was held before the
City Council of the City of Bakersfield on July 16, 1980, wherein
written and oral testimony regarding transit needs was received; and
WHEREAS, the City Council considered the evidence pre-
sented at the public hearing along with its knowledge of public
transportation needs within the City of Bakersfield; and
WHEREAS, funds from the Local Transportation fund will be
required to maintain the street and road system.
NOW, THEREFORE, TH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F BAKERSFIELD
HEREBY FINDS AND DECLARES AS FOLLOWS:
1. That when Golden Empire Transit implements its proposed
program there will be no unmet public transportation needs which could
be reasonably met by expansion of existing transportation systems or
by establishing new systems.
2. That a copy of this resolution be transmitted to the
Kern County Council of Governments in conjunction with the filing
of the claim; and the Kern County Council of Governments be requested
to concur in these findings and grant the allocation of funds as
specified on the Article 8 claim.
